Sentence examples for attenuate the inflammatory from inspiring English sources

The phrase "attenuate the inflammatory"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used in contexts related to medicine, biology, or discussions about reducing inflammation in the body.
Example: "The new medication aims to attenuate the inflammatory response associated with chronic diseases."
Alternatives: "reduce the inflammation" or "diminish the inflammatory response."
